Teams represented at Odell Beckham Jr.'s private workout in Arizona today included the Panthers, Giants, Patriots, Rams, Cardinals, 49ers, Bills, Chiefs, Vikings, Browns and Ravens, per source.
Talked to a few people who attended Odell Beckham's workout. One noted how noticeably muscular Beckham looks now, likening him to a combination of Saquon Barkley and Deebo Samuel. Another said Beckham is simply a gifted athlete and that hasn't changed. Explosion was there.
Free agent Odell Beckham said he won't sign for less than $4 million.
There were rumors Beckham was holding out for a $20 million contract. Landing a deal over $4 million is a better target for Beckham, who may struggle for guarantees beyond this year after missing 2022 with a torn ACL. Beckham has yet to sign since he worked out for teams in Arizona last week. The Cowboys and Jets have been the teams most connected to Beckham this offseason
